The leader of the  Indigenous People of Biafra,  Maxi Nnamdi Kanu, says he is relieved that his organisation has been exonerated from accusations of kidnapping continually levelled against it.

He spoke while reacting to the inside disturbing revelations made by Prelate of Methodist Church Nigeria, Dr. Samuel Kalu-Uche, on his experiences inside the kidnappers’ den.

Recall that the Methodist Prelate was kidnapped last week and a ransom of N100 million was paid to secure his release along with two other travelling companions.

Members of the Indigenous People of Biafra were first accused of being behind the kidnapping until the Methodist Prelate regained freedom and not only revealed the identities of those who seized him, but fueled the worrisome allusions to the Nigerian Army’s complexity in the operations of the killer Fulani herdsmen.

Kanu, who spoke through his counsel, Ifeanyi Ejiofor, from the Department of State Services Abuja, thanked God for exposing persons committing the sacrilegious acts in Igbo land.

He then called for all hands to be on deck to flush out the criminal elements behind the spate of bloodletting and insecurity in the South East.

In a statement by the IPOB lawyer  Kanu said he is pleased with the “unprecedented success so far recorded in containing the monsters” causing mayhem in the region. He also appreciated his teeming followers for their “solidarity, resoluteness and unflinching support”.
